Rio Ave vs Santa Clara: Low-Scoring Affair on the Cards?
Preview
Right then, let's have a proper look at this one. Rio Ave and Santa Clara, two sides stuck in the middle of the table and neither exactly setting the world alight, are we?
Rio Ave are sitting 11th with 12 points, and their recent form tells a story of inconsistency. Two wins, four draws, and four losses in their last ten games - not exactly the form of a team pushing for Europe, is it? They had a right shocker at home recently, getting hammered 0-4 by Estoril, which doesn't exactly fill you with confidence. To be fair, they did show some spirit grabbing a 1-1 draw with Benfica and nicking a 2-1 win at Estrela, but the home form has been proper dodgy - only one win in their last four at their own patch.
Santa Clara aren't much better off, sitting just two places below in 13th with 11 points. They've got three wins in their last ten, but here's the killer stat - they haven't won a single away game in five attempts. Not one! And they're only managing 0.4 goals per game on their travels. That's absolutely shocking, that is. They did get a 3-0 win in the cup recently, but let's be honest, that was against lower opposition.
When these two have met before, Santa Clara have had the edge - five wins out of nine meetings. Rio Ave have only managed two wins, and at home they've only beaten Santa Clara once in six attempts. That's not great reading for the home fans, is it?
The goals situation is interesting too. Rio Ave are leaking goals at home - 2.25 per game on average. But Santa Clara just can't score away from home. Something's got to give there, hasn't it?
